According to the United States Bureau of Labor Statistics(BLS), the average vacation time is 10-14 days per year after one year of service. Once an employee has accumulated 10 years of service, the average increases to about 15-19 days per year. WebAs stated in article 38 of the Statute for Employees, 30 calender days per year worked. This amount can be amplified, either by an individual employer, or as arranged in a Convenio for an entire sector, but the 30 days is the legal minimum. If expressed in ´días laborales´ it would be 21 or 22 days. If you work part time, a pro rata amount of days. Mandatory Vacation Time: California employers are not required to give vacation time. Sick leave is another matter. California passed a law in 2015 mandating that employers provide at least 3 days of paid sick leave a year. sharing economy international inc
